Author: | Hemitym [ Sat Nov 01, 2008 10:09 pm ] |
Post subject: | |
The fel pro 225 1960/80, 170, 198,1961/74 gasket sets I have calls it a head cover (valve cover) filler pipe gasket part# 70354, but is not specific as to which "cars" it fits. |
